GeoSea (part of DEME) was awarded contracts by Ørsted to support offshore installation works for the Borssele 1 & 2 offshore wind farm in the Netherlands. The engagement covered the transportation and installation campaign for the wind turbine foundation structures, with GeoSea taking responsibility for the full foundation installation scope for the project. As part of the foundation work, GeoSea was to transport and install 94 wind turbine foundation structures and deliver seabed-related scope through the supply, transport and installation of scour protection at each turbine location. The foundations were described as monopile foundations installed in water depths ranging from 16 to 36 metres, with pre-installed scour protection, an anode cage and a bolted transition piece. Under a separate contract, A2SEA (described as the turbine installation experts within GeoSea) was to provide installation vessel capacity to transport and install 94 Siemens Gamesa 8 MW turbines at Borssele 1 & 2. The article stated that monopile and turbine installation was scheduled for 2020 using vessels from the GeoSea fleet.
